Embudo Valley Library and Community Center

Log Number: AL-00-15-0004-15

Embudo Valley Library was founded in 1992 in a rented room with volunteer librarians. Twenty-three years later, the library proudly serves the community in a new, state-of-the-art facility providing public library service, four youth literacy programs, and cultural and economic development opportunities. The library operates a community center and is home to KLDK-LP FM, an all-volunteer low power FM community radio station. It serves communities from Velarde to Vadito, New Mexico, a population base of roughly 8,500 people. In 2014, there were 17,507 patron visits to the library.
